在数字化时代,区块链技术以其去中心化、不可篡改和透明性等特点,逐渐成为金融科技领域的重要创新。DAML(Digital Asset Modeling Language)作为一种专门为区块链设计的智能合约语言,旨在简化金融合同的编写过程,让专业人士能够像写邮件一样轻松地创建和管理复杂的金融合同。本文将深入探讨DAML区块链的原理、优势及其在金融领域的应用。
DAML区块链简介
DAML是由数字资产公司Digital Asset开发的,它提供了一种简单、直观的方式来定义和执行智能合约。与传统编程语言相比,DAML更注重于业务逻辑而非技术细节,这使得非技术背景的专业人士也能轻松上手。
DAML的核心特点
- 易于使用:DAML的设计哲学是让用户能够用简单的语言描述复杂的业务逻辑。
- 业务逻辑与数据分离:DAML将业务逻辑与数据存储分离,使得智能合约更加模块化和可重用。
- 互操作性:DAML智能合约可以在不同的区块链平台上运行,提高了系统的互操作性。
DAML如何简化金融合同编写
传统的金融合同编写过程复杂,需要法律、财务和IT等多个领域的专家共同参与。DAML通过以下方式简化了这一过程:
1. 简化合同模板
DAML提供了一系列预定义的合同模板,这些模板涵盖了金融领域常见的合同类型,如贷款、保险和股票交易等。用户只需选择合适的模板,并填写相关数据,即可快速生成智能合约。
2. 直观的数据模型
DAML的数据模型简单易懂,用户可以像使用Excel表格一样,通过表格形式定义合同中的数据项。这种直观的数据模型使得合同编写更加高效。
3. 自动执行
DAML智能合约在满足特定条件时可以自动执行,如到期自动支付利息、违约自动触发赔偿等。这种自动执行功能大大降低了合同执行过程中的风险和成本。
DAML在金融领域的应用
DAML已在多个金融领域得到应用,以下是一些典型案例:
1. 供应链金融
DAML可以帮助企业简化供应链金融流程,如通过智能合约自动处理发票、支付和信用额度管理等。
2. 保险业
DAML可以用于创建保险合同,实现保险理赔的自动化和透明化。
3. 股票交易
DAML可以用于创建股票交易合同,提高交易效率和安全性。
总结
DAML区块链通过简化金融合同的编写过程,为金融行业带来了诸多便利。随着区块链技术的不断发展,DAML有望在更多领域发挥重要作用,推动金融行业的数字化转型。
